Which element has the electron configuration 1s2 2s2 2p6 3s2 3p6 4s2 3d6?

iron
Thus, following the rules on how to fill the orbitals, the electronic configuration of iron (for example) is 1s2 2s2 2p6 3s2 3p6 4s2 3d6 , and it is abbreviated form [Ar] 4s2 3d6.

What is ad sublevel?

The d sublevel has 5 orbitals, so can contain 10 electrons max. And the 4 sublevel has 7 orbitals, so can contain 14 electrons max. In the picture below, the orbitals are represented by the boxes. You can put two electrons in each box.

What is SPD and F in chemistry?

sharp, principal, diffuse, and fundamental
The orbital names s, p, d, and f stand for names given to groups of lines originally noted in the spectra of the alkali metals. These line groups are called sharp, principal, diffuse, and fundamental.

What element is 1s2 2s2 2p6 3s2 3p6 4s2 3d3?

Vanadium
Example: 1s2 2s2 2p6 3s2 3p6 4s2 3d3 (This has a total of 23 electrons which equals the atomic number of V – Vanadium.)

Which element when it loses 3 electrons will have the electron configuration 1s22s22p6?

Which element, when it loses 3 electrons, will have the electron configuration 1s22s22p6? Aluminum is the third element in period 3 so when it loses three electrons it will have neon electron configuration.
